How to Customize WPS Hide Login with AI – Complete Guide

·

Introduction

Ever felt trapped by the default settings of a WordPress plugin? Maybe you’ve needed a feature that’s almost there, but not quite. Or perhaps you’re wrestling with WordPress security, wanting a more personalized login experience than just the standard wp-admin portal. That’s where the power of customization comes in, and with the help of AI, it’s now more accessible than ever. This article will guide you through the process of customizing WPS Hide Login, a popular WordPress plugin that lets you change your login URL, using the innovative capabilities of AI.

We’ll explore how you can leverage AI to extend its core functionality, integrate it with other services, build custom workflows, and even create enhanced admin interfaces. Customizing doesn’t have to be a daunting task. With the right approach, you can transform this tool from a simple security measure into a powerful, tailored solution that perfectly fits your unique needs. And guess what? AI makes it a whole lot easier.

This isn’t just about changing a few lines of code; it’s about unlocking the full potential of the plugin to create a WordPress experience that is truly your own. Get ready to dive into the world of AI-powered WordPress customization!

What is WPS Hide Login?

WPS Hide Login is a free WordPress plugin that lets you easily and safely change the URL of your login page. Instead of the standard “wp-login.php” or “wp-admin”, you can set a custom URL, making your site less vulnerable to brute-force attacks. This simple step can significantly improve your website’s security. It’s a lightweight and effective solution for preventing common hacking attempts that target the default login page.

The plugin boasts an impressive track record, holding a rating of 4.8/5 stars based on over 2,000 reviews, and is actively installed on more than 2.0 million WordPress websites. The core functionality is extremely simple. You enter the URL you’d like the login page to be, and it handles the redirects. What makes it so popular is its ease of use and the immediate security benefits. For more information about WPS Hide Login, visit the official plugin page on WordPress.org.

While the plugin is extremely useful as it is, the true power lies in its ability to be customized. It’s extendable, opening up tons of possibilities to adapt it to very specific requirements.

Why Customize the plugin?

While the default functionality of a plugin like this can cover the basic security needs of many WordPress sites, there are situations where customization becomes not just beneficial, but essential. The default settings are a one-size-fits-all approach, and sometimes, your website needs a tailored fit.

The real benefits of customization stem from the ability to fine-tune your website’s login process to match your specific security protocols, branding, or user experience goals. For instance, you might want to integrate the login process with a custom user authentication system, add extra security layers like two-factor authentication, or even create a completely branded login experience that aligns with your company’s identity. It allows you to completely tailor the user experience.

Imagine a membership website. By customizing it, you could create a seamless login experience that directs members to personalized dashboards upon login. Or consider a high-security website that requires additional authentication steps. Customization enables you to integrate these steps directly into the login flow, providing an extra layer of protection. A lot of WordPress sites also want to completely rebrand the login experience. Customization allows for changes to the layout and design.

Customization is particularly worthwhile when your website has unique requirements that the plugin’s default settings simply can’t address. If you find yourself constantly working around limitations or needing to integrate with other systems, it’s a clear sign that customization is the way to go.

Common Customization Scenarios

Extending Core Functionality

The standard setup does a great job of changing the login URL, but what if you want to add more to that functionality? What if you want to track login attempts or redirect users based on their roles?

Through customization, you can go beyond simply hiding the default login page. You can enhance the plugin with features like login attempt tracking, IP address logging, and customized redirection rules based on user roles. Think about adding a feature where admins are redirected to the dashboard after logging in, while subscribers are sent to their profile page. That’s the power of extending core functionality.

For example, a website specializing in online courses could benefit from this. Upon logging in, students are immediately directed to their course dashboard, instructors to their course management area, and administrators to the site’s control panel. This enhancement streamlines the user experience and ensures that each user group accesses the resources most relevant to them.

AI greatly simplifies the process of extending core functionality. Instead of writing complex code from scratch, you can use AI to generate code snippets for specific features, saving you time and effort. You can also use AI to help you test and debug, ensuring that your customization works as expected.

Integrating with Third-Party Services

Most websites don’t live in isolation. They need to connect with other services like CRM systems, email marketing platforms, or social media networks. But how can you make the login process work seamlessly with these external services?

Customization opens the door to integrating the login process with various third-party services. You can connect the plugin with your CRM to automatically update user profiles upon login, sync user data with your email marketing platform, or even enable social login options. Imagine a scenario where a user logs in with their Google account, and their profile information is automatically populated in your WordPress site. That’s integration in action.

Consider a company that uses Salesforce for customer relationship management. By customizing it, they could automatically update customer profiles in Salesforce whenever a user logs in to their WordPress site. This eliminates manual data entry and ensures that customer information is always up-to-date.

AI can analyze the APIs of different third-party services and generate the necessary code to establish seamless integration, significantly reducing the time and effort required for manual coding.

Creating Custom Workflows

Every website has its own unique workflows. Maybe you need to trigger specific actions after a user logs in, like sending a welcome email or updating a database. How do you tailor the login process to fit these custom workflows?

By customizing it, you can create custom workflows that are triggered by the login event. You can send personalized welcome emails, update user roles based on specific criteria, or even integrate the login process with a custom database. Think about a scenario where a user logs in for the first time, and a personalized onboarding sequence is automatically triggered. That’s the power of custom workflows.

For example, a membership site could create a custom workflow that automatically grants new members access to specific content and sends them a personalized welcome email upon their first login. This ensures that new members have a smooth and engaging onboarding experience.

AI can automate the process of creating these custom workflows. By simply describing the desired workflow in natural language, you can have AI generate the code and logic needed to implement it, making it easier than ever to tailor the login process to your specific needs.

Building Admin Interface Enhancements

The WordPress admin dashboard is powerful, but sometimes you need to tweak it to better suit your needs. How can you enhance the admin interface to make it more user-friendly and efficient?

Customizing the plugin allows you to enhance the admin interface by adding custom dashboards, reports, and management tools. You can create a dedicated dashboard that displays key login statistics, generate reports on user activity, or even build custom tools for managing user accounts. Picture this: a clean, intuitive dashboard that provides you with all the essential login-related information at a glance. That’s the beauty of admin interface enhancements.

Consider a large e-commerce website with multiple administrators. By customizing the plugin, they could create a custom dashboard that provides a real-time overview of login activity, including the number of logins, failed login attempts, and user locations. This helps them monitor site security and identify potential threats.

AI can help you design and build custom admin interfaces by generating code for dashboards, reports, and management tools. This can save you a significant amount of time and effort compared to building these interfaces from scratch.

Adding API Endpoints

In today’s interconnected world, APIs are essential for communication between different systems. How can you expose the plugin’s functionality through APIs so that other applications can interact with it?

Customization enables you to add API endpoints to the plugin, allowing other applications to interact with its functionality. You can create API endpoints for managing login settings, retrieving login statistics, or even authenticating users from external applications. Imagine an API endpoint that allows a mobile app to securely authenticate users against your WordPress site. That’s the power of API endpoints.

For example, a company that develops mobile apps could create an API endpoint that allows users to log in to their WordPress site directly from the app. This simplifies the login process for mobile users and provides a seamless user experience.

AI can assist you in creating API endpoints by generating the necessary code and documentation. This makes it easier to expose the plugin’s functionality to other applications and integrate it with your broader technology ecosystem.

Want to work smarter and faster? Get guides, tips, and insights on AI and productivity at WorkMind.

Leave a Reply

Your email address will not be published. Required fields are marked *